Pre-Trip Checklist for Pet Owners
Before you even pack your bags, a thorough pre-trip checklist is crucial for ensuring your pet’s comfort and safety. This proactive approach prevents last-minute stress and potential issues.
- Veterinary Check-up: Ensure your pet is up-to-date on all vaccinations and has a clean bill of health. Obtain copies of their medical records.
- Identification: Confirm your pet’s microchip information is current and they have a collar with an ID tag including your mobile number.
- Travel Carriers/Leashes: Pack appropriate, secure carriers for transport and sturdy leashes for all outings.
- Medications: If your pet requires any medication, pack more than enough for the duration of your trip, plus a few extra days.
- Food and Water: Bring a familiar supply of your pet’s regular food to avoid digestive upset. Pack portable water bowls.
- Comfort Items: Include their favorite bed, blanket, or toy to help them feel secure in new surroundings.
- Waste Bags: An ample supply is essential for responsible pet ownership in public spaces.
- Pet First-Aid Kit: Consider assembling a small kit with essentials like antiseptic wipes, bandages, and any pet-specific emergency items.
Finding Pet-Friendly Accommodation in Albany
Securing the right place to stay is paramount for a stress-free trip. Albany boasts several options that cater to pet owners.
Step-by-Step Accommodation Booking Process:
- Utilize Pet Travel Websites: Websites like BringFido, PetsWelcome, and GoPetFriendly are excellent starting points. Filter by “Albany, NY” and “pet-friendly.”
- Check Hotel Chains: Many major hotel chains, such as La Quinta, Kimpton, and Red Roof Inn, have pet-friendly policies. Verify specific hotel rules regarding breed, size, and fees.
- Explore Vacation Rentals: Platforms like Airbnb and VRBO often list properties that allow pets. Read reviews carefully for insights into the pet experience.
- Contact Directly: Once you find potential options, call the hotel or rental owner directly to confirm their pet policy, any associated fees, and specific restrictions before booking.
- Book in Advance: Pet-friendly rooms can be limited, especially during peak seasons. Secure your reservation well ahead of time.
Key takeaway: Always confirm pet policies directly and understand any additional charges or restrictions.
Exploring Albany’s Green Spaces with Your Canine Companions
Albany offers a wealth of outdoor spaces where your dog can stretch their legs and enjoy the fresh air. Prioritizing parks and trails ensures your pet stays active and entertained.
Top Dog-Friendly Parks and Trails in Albany
Washington Park is an iconic Albany destination. While dogs must be leashed in most areas, it provides beautiful walking paths and open spaces for exploration. The picturesque scenery makes it a joy for both you and your pet.
For a more rugged experience, consider the Albany Pine Bush Preserve. This unique sandy habitat offers miles of trails. Remember to keep your dog on a leash, as the preserve is home to diverse wildlife. Stick to marked trails to protect the delicate ecosystem.
The Empire State Plaza, while a government hub, often has open grounds where leashed dogs are welcome for a stroll. It offers impressive views of the city and surrounding architecture.
Don’t overlook local neighborhood parks. Many smaller community parks offer convenient spots for a quick dog walk. Always check signage for specific park rules regarding pets.
Tips for Enjoying Parks with Your Dog:
- Leash Laws: Always adhere to local leash laws. This is for the safety of your pet, other visitors, and local wildlife.
- Clean Up: Promptly pick up after your dog. This is non-negotiable for maintaining clean and welcoming public spaces.
- Water Breaks: Especially on warm days, ensure your dog has access to fresh water and takes frequent breaks.
- Observe Behavior: Be aware of your dog’s behavior and that of other dogs. If your dog is reactive, choose less crowded times or areas.
- Trail Etiquette: Yield to other hikers and their pets. Keep your dog close to you, especially on narrow trails.
Dining and Entertainment: Pet-Friendly Options in the Capital Region
Enjoying Albany’s culinary scene and local attractions doesn’t mean leaving your furry friend behind. Many establishments are embracing the pet-friendly movement.
Discovering Albany’s Dog-Friendly Eateries
Several restaurants in Albany feature outdoor patios that welcome well-behaved dogs. Researching ahead of time is key.
Consider checking out places in the Lark Street area, known for its eclectic mix of shops and eateries. Many cafes and restaurants here have outdoor seating where pets are permitted.
The City Beer Hall is often cited for its welcoming patio environment for dogs. It’s a great spot to enjoy a casual meal and a local brew.
Pro-tip: Always call ahead to confirm their current pet policy, as these can change. Mention you’ll be bringing a dog when making a reservation or upon arrival.
Activities Beyond the Parks
While parks are a primary draw, consider other activities.
- Brewery Tours: Many craft breweries in the Albany area have outdoor spaces or are generally pet-friendly. Research breweries like Indian Ladder Farms or Albany Pump Station for their pet policies.
- Farmers Markets: During warmer months, local farmers markets often allow leashed dogs. It’s a fantastic way to experience local culture and find fresh treats.
- Scenic Drives: Explore the surrounding areas with your dog in the car. The rolling hills and charming towns outside of Albany offer beautiful vistas.
